AROUND 80 people attended this year’s carol service at the Dame School in Mangotsfield.
The outdoor service on December 12 included music from the Phoenix Wind Band and a choir from Ukraine singing traditional Christmas songs from Eastern Europe.
The event was organised by Mangotsfield Residents Association and St James Church, and led by MRS chair and community pastor Clive Heath, with St James vicar James Cannan.
Clive said: “Thanks to the Phoenix Wind Band and the lovely Ukraine choir for joining us, and to all who attended on such a cold night.”
Visitors were treated to some warm hot chocolate and the Nativity scene was lit thanks to the loan of caravan leisure batteries after the MRA was unable to use mains from neighbouring Panoramic Windows after it ceased trading.
The event ran alongside St James Church’s Christmas Tree Festival, which included a wide variety of trees decorated by local groups and featured a celebration day with breakfast with Santa, children’s crafts and musical entertainment.
